Gerald Chirinda

Founder and CEO

Gerald is the Founder and CEO of Future Africa Group which houses Future Africa Forum— a platform for thought leadership that partners with organizations to build a better Africa, and Future Africa Consulting— an Africa-focused and based management consulting firm. 

He has co-founded Educate, an education access and improvement company that partners with schools to provide financial access through the issuing of loans within the education ecosystem; and Youth Combating NTDs, a global community of young people who are fighting to end Neglected Tropical Diseases.

Gerald serves on the Now Generation Network sub-committee of the Ibrahim Index Advisory Council for the Mo Ibrahim Foundation which works to assess the effectiveness of the Ibrahim Index for African Governance (IIAG). He has also held several leadership roles, including being a BMW Foundation Responsible Leader, a Young Leader at the French-African Foundation, an alumnus of the Global Shapers Community, and a member of the Advisory Board for the Queen’s Commonwealth Trust.

He holds a MSc in Innovation, Leadership, and Management from the University of York.
